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3
The NM_001384474.1(LOXHD1):c.5089G>A(p.Gly1697Ser)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000058 in 1,551,550 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

not specified Uncertain:1
The p.Gly586Ser variant in LOXHD1 has not been previously reported in individual s with hearing loss and data from large population studies is insufficient to as sess the frequency of this variant. Computational prediction tools and conservat ion analyses do not provide strong support for or against an impact to the prote in. In summary, the clinical significance of the p.Gly586Ser variant is uncertai n. -
